Yeah, it's going to happen. It's just a question of time. What we have now is not a pandemic. This year the flu strain is nastier but it's not "THE ONE".

And the next pandemic will not wipe us all out.

1918 Pandemic = 500,000 americans died (20 millions globally)

36,000 americans die every year from the flu.

Right now it's just media hype.
